New Zealand Spinach
Tetragonia implexicoma, commonly known as New Zealand Spinach, is a hardy coastal native plant with fleshy green leaves and trailing stems. This vigorous groundcover is found naturally along NZ’s coastlines and is both ornamental and edible. Its succulent foliage can be cooked like traditional spinach, offering a nutritious alternative for home gardeners. New Zealand Spinach thrives in poor, sandy soils and adds lush greenery to coastal gardens, edible landscapes, and restoration projects.
